Will Windows 10 still work after 2025?

Will Windows 10 still work after 2025?

Windows 10 will reach end of support on October 14, 2025. The current version, 22H2, will be the final version of Windows 10, and all editions will remain in support with monthly security update releases through that date.

When did Windows 7 become unsupported?

When did Windows 7 become unsupported?

Support for Windows 7 ended on January 14, 2020. Windows 7 users may receive notifications to remind them that their device is no longer supported and is no longer receiving security updates.


How old is Windows 10?

How old is Windows 10?

Microsoft announced Windows 10 in September 2014 and the next month made a technical preview of the OS available to a select group of users called Windows Insiders. Microsoft released Windows 10 to the general public in July 2015.
